Fourth iteration of industry conference gathers diverse industry players to explore the future of mobile marketing
Singapore, 18 January 2012 – Today, the Mobile Marketing Association (MMA) announced the Mobile Marketing Association Forum Singapore 2012, to be held from April 23-25, 2012. Held for the fourth consecutive year, the Forum will bring together leaders in the industry who are focused on building mobile campaigns around branding, engagement and analysis, for a Smarter Tomorrow.
This year’s Forum will see over 300 local and international delegates come together at the Grand Hyatt Hotel for a day of workshops followed by two days of conference. Delegates at the conference are expected from all parts of the mobile marketing ecosystem, including telecommunications service providers, advertising networks, marketing agencies, brands, technology and media companies.
“Over the last three years, the Forum has grown and matured. Now that mobile is firmly entrenched as a part of daily life, we will be looking to the future of mobile, to that smarter tomorrow that we all want – but that will only come if we pull together and make it happen,” said Rohit Dadwal, Managing Director, Mobile Marketing Association Asia Pacific Ltd.
“MMA is delighted at the level of support this Forum has received from the industry. Last year’s Forum drew a crowd of 250, a 72 per cent increase from the year before. Delegates were largely from top and middle management, with quite even representation of the whole mobile ecosystem. This year will be even bigger, as the Forum has become one of the must-attend events on the calendar for anyone working in and around mobile,” Dadwal continued.

About the Mobile Marketing Association (MMA)
The Mobile Marketing Association (MMA) is the premier global non-profit trade association representing all players in the mobile marketing value chain. With more than 700 member companies, the MMA is an action-oriented organization with global focus, regional actions and local relevance. The MMA’s primary focus is to establish mobile as an indispensable part of the marketing mix. The MMA works to promote, educate, measure, guide and protect the mobile marketing industry worldwide. The MMA’s global headquarters are located in the United States and it has regional chapters including North America (NA), Europe, Middle East and Africa (EMEA), Latin America (LATAM) and Asia Pacific (APAC) branches.
